Output edcf40a42e0bd2dd7d4e8a35cbf30598087ee4cea986239ccd5ea42d7404a454:3

value
1333253
script pubkey
OP_0 OP_PUSHBYTES_20 9125250e36c99d6dac812163ab2127c00dc4de59
address
bc1qjyjj2r3kexwkmtypy936kgf8cqxufhjeswn53j
transaction
edcf40a42e0bd2dd7d4e8a35cbf30598087ee4cea986239ccd5ea42d7404a454
confirmations
263187
spent
true